ID3X 2.0 Released With iPod Support

Three-2-One has released a new version of ID3X, bringing it to version 2.0. ID3X is a MP3 file editor designed for renaming music files for iPod and iTunes. The new version now has iPod support and other features. According to Three-2-One:

We are proud to announce a major update of our shareware ID3 editor "ID3X" for the Apple Macintosh (Carbon version)

ID3X is the perfect companion to iTunes, iPod or other MP3 playing software or hardware device.

ID3X is an editor for easy manipulation of ID3 tags in mp3 music files. ID3 tags are used to store title, artist and other information in mp3 files which can then be displayed in your favorite mp3 player application.

Important changes:

  • new user interface adopts OSX look and feel
  • added four batch functions - more to come!
  • overall much faster and more reliable
  • user configurable preset menus
  • autocomplete fields make editing even easier
  • cover art can now be applied as file icons (OS 9, only)
  • search the internet for artists, albums, titles and lyrics
  • the hidden iPod folder is shown and can be edited (please verify, weive got not iPod, yet)
  • bug fixes as usual

You can find more information about the new version of ID3X at the Three-2-One Web site. ID3X 2.0 is available for US$15.00.
